Job Summary A proactive Administrative Assistant to support office operations, import documentation, vehicle coordination, and marketing supply logistics. This role requires strong organization, attention to detail, and the ability to handle multiple tasks while supporting smooth day-to-day business activities. Key Responsibilities ● Perform general administrative duties including filing, document handling, and office coordination. ● Prepare internal documents such as purchase requests, reports, and supplier forms accurately. ● Maintain records of imports, supplier contacts, purchase documents, and related office files. ● Liaise with vendors, logistics providers, customs brokers, and government agencies as needed. ● Prepare and verify import documents including invoices, packing lists, permits, and other forms. ● Coordinate shipment clearance with brokers and forwarders to ensure timely delivery. ● Track shipment progress and update internal stakeholders on status and issues. ● Drive company vehicle for document delivery, supplier visits, and operational pick-up tasks. ● Monitor vehicle condition, schedule maintenance, and keep fuel and mileage records updated. ● Track stock of marketing materials and coordinate restocking from approved suppliers. ● Research and identify vendors for printing, branding, and other marketing supply needs. ● Support logistics arrangements for events and marketing activities whenever required.

1. Supervision of HR Operations Oversee daily HR operations, including recruitment, onboarding, employee records, and benefits administration. Ensure efficient and accurate completion of all HR processes in compliance with company policies and legal requirements. Provide guidance and support to HR team members and assist with any complex or escalated HR issues. 2. Recruitment and Staffing Coordinate with hiring managers to determine staffing needs and develop recruitment strategies. Conduct interviews, oversee candidate assessments, and manage offer and onboarding processes. Ensure compliance with labor laws and internal policies during recruitment and hiring. 3. Employee Relations and Conflict Resolution Address employee concerns, mediate conflicts, and work to resolve issues while promoting a positive workplace culture. Conduct investigations into employee grievances or complaints as necessary. Support employee disciplinary actions and performance improvement plans in consultation with the HR Manager. 4. Training and Development Identify training needs and help develop or implement training programs to enhance employee skills. Assist with the organization of workshops, training sessions, and orientation programs. Monitor training effectiveness and ensure continuous improvement. 5. Compliance and Policy Administration Ensure company policies and practices are compliant with employment laws and regulations. Regularly review and update HR policies, procedures, and employee handbooks as needed. Stay current with labor law changes and inform management of any necessary updates or modifications to HR policies. 6. Performance Management Support performance review cycles, including goal setting, mid-year reviews, and annual appraisals. Guide managers and employees in the performance evaluation process, helping to ensure fair and constructive feedback. 7. Reporting and Analytics Prepare HR metrics and reports, analyzing trends in turnover, engagement, and other HR areas. Present data-driven insights to support decision-making in areas like recruitment, employee engagement, and retention. 8. Team Leadership and Development Provide mentorship and professional development to HR team members, fostering a collaborative and positive work environment. Evaluate team performance and support skill development to meet HR and organizational goals.
